King James Version (KJV)
The writing of Hezekiah king of Judah, when he had been sick, and was recovered of his sickness:

American Standard Version (ASV)
The writing of Hezekiah king of Judah, when he had been sick, and was recovered of his sickness.

Bible in Basic English (BBE)
The writing of Hezekiah, king of Judah, after he had been ill, and had got better from his disease.

Darby English Bible (DBY)
The writing of Hezekiah king of Judah, when he had been sick and had recovered from his sickness:

World English Bible (WEB)
The writing of Hezekiah king of Judah, when he had been sick, and was recovered of his sickness.

Young’s Literal Translation (YLT)
A writing of Hezekiah king of Judah concerning his being sick, when he reviveth from his sickness:
